Transaction 5b63fb90c3815fd986bb5902fa59533357039fa725f14412393770c4e7592575

6 Input
2 Outputs
  • 5b63fb90c3815fd986bb5902fa59533357039fa725f14412393770c4e7592575:0
  • value  1996825
    address  1AmSRHKuEnCuu8MtTPNVZxFy1NDVKsWy9B
  • 5b63fb90c3815fd986bb5902fa59533357039fa725f14412393770c4e7592575:1
  • value  5316928
    address  18UW9hwCxmm7EWoqW1uxpupGJtxEjJEMLM